How much do basketball referee near me j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 17, 2026, the average hourly pay for basketball referee near me in the United States is $18.14,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$13.70 and $20.19 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a basketball referee do?

A basketball referee is responsible for enforcing the rules of the game, ensuring fair play, and maintaining order on the basketball court. They make calls on fouls, violations, and ensure that the game is played safely and according to official regulations. Referees also manage the game clock, communicate with coaches and players, and may resolve disputes during the game. Their presence is essential for the integrity and smooth flow of basketball games at all levels.

What are some common challenges basketball referees face during games, and how can they manage them effectively?

Basketball referees often encounter challenges such as making split-second decisions, managing disagreements with coaches or players, and maintaining consistency throughout the game. To handle these situations effectively, referees rely on thorough knowledge of the rules, strong communication skills, and teamwork with fellow officials. Ongoing training, self-assessment, and staying calm under pressure also help referees maintain fairness and control on the court.
